Chip sealing services involve applying a layer of liquid asphalt followed by a spread of aggregate chips to a paved surface. This process creates a durable, protective coating that extends the lifespan of existing asphalt or concrete surfaces. The application typically involves cleaning the surface, applying the asphalt binder, and then distributing the aggregate chips evenly across the area. Once the chips are set, they are often rolled or pressed into the asphalt to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th finish. This method provides a cost-effective way to maintain and restore paved surfaces without the need for complete replacement.

This service helps address common problems such as surface deterioration, cracking, and surface oxidation. Over time, paved surfaces can develop small cracks, potholes, or become rough due to weather exposure and regular wear. Chip sealing serves as a preventative measure, sealing minor cracks and preventing water infiltration that can cause further damage. Additionally, it can improve the appearance of a surface by restoring a uniform, fresh-looking finish, and it enhances the surface’s overall durability against future wear and tear.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for chip sealing typically ranges from $0.50 to $1.50 per square foot, depending on the quality and thickness of the seal coat. For a standard driveway, this could amount to approximately $500 to $1,500. Variations depend on the size and condition of the pavement.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for chip sealing services usually fall between $1.00 and $2.50 per square foot. For an average residential project, expect to pay around $1,000 to $2,500. Prices may vary based on project complexity and local contractor rates.

Project Size Impact - Larger projects, such as extensive parking lots or roads, often benefit from lower per-square-foot costs, typically ranging from $0.50 to $1.00. Smaller residential driveways tend to be on the higher end of the spectrum, around $1.00 to $2.50 per square foot.

Additional Factors - Costs can fluctuate depending on site preparation, existing pavement condition, and regional pricing differences. Extra services like crack filling or surface repairs may increase overall expenses beyond typical ranges.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is chip sealing? Chip sealing is a pavement preservation method that involves applying a layer of liquid asphalt followed by a layer of aggregate chips to enhance the durability of roads and driveways.

How long does a chip seal driveway last? The lifespan of a chip sealed surface varies based on traffic and maintenance, but typically it can last several years before needing reapplication or repairs.

Is chip sealing suitable for residential driveways? Yes, chip sealing can be used on residential driveways to improve surface protection and extend their usability when performed by experienced local service providers.

What are the benefits of chip sealing? Chip sealing helps protect pavement from weather and traffic wear, provides a textured surface for better traction, and can be a cost-effective maintenance option.

How is a chip seal applied? A professional contractor applies liquid asphalt to the surface, then evenly distributes aggregate chips, followed by rolling to ensure proper adhesion and surface smoothness.
